Netriches Aruba Web Solutions
Aruba's Website Design and SEO Experts
Happy New Year! 2023 is unquestionably the SEO year for you!
netrichesaruba.com
Netrichesaruba.business.site
Netriches Aruba Google Maps
netrichesaruba.blogspot